diff options
author | Kushal Pandya <kushalspandya@gmail.com> | 2019-03-21 14:02:40 +0000 |
---|---|---|
committer | Kushal Pandya <kushalspandya@gmail.com> | 2019-03-21 14:02:40 +0000 |
commit | 0e54c4402538f56d43317d23efbfc1c361ae21f1 (patch) | |
tree | d1a9c01fb3d5af252f10a1e04f59e52326ec44a7 | |
parent | 134df14c1c327a53668eb5b6c1ece9fb33a00caa (diff) | |
parent | 67b0aa5c4dee01a0a82c8a64f07473b0e32c2423 (diff) | |
download | gitlab-ce-0e54c4402538f56d43317d23efbfc1c361ae21f1.tar.gz |
Merge branch '59117-inconsistent-hover-behavior-on-navbar-items' into 'master'
Resolve "Inconsistent hover behavior on navbar items"
Closes #59117
See merge request gitlab-org/gitlab-ce!26345
-rw-r--r-- | app/assets/stylesheets/framework/header.scss | 4 | ||||
-rw-r--r-- | app/views/layouts/nav/_dashboard.html.haml | 4 | ||||
-rw-r--r-- | changelogs/unreleased/59117-inconsistent-hover-behavior-on-navbar-items.yml | 5 |
3 files changed, 10 insertions, 3 deletions
diff --git a/app/assets/stylesheets/framework/header.scss b/app/assets/stylesheets/framework/header.scss index f5ed6621c55..1e025b3a67d 100644 --- a/app/assets/stylesheets/framework/header.scss +++ b/app/assets/stylesheets/framework/header.scss @@ -304,7 +304,9 @@ } } -.caret-down { +.caret-down, +.btn .caret-down { + top: 0; height: 11px; width: 11px; margin-left: 4px; diff --git a/app/views/layouts/nav/_dashboard.html.haml b/app/views/layouts/nav/_dashboard.html.haml index 1ec368f8910..5a27237bf76 100644 --- a/app/views/layouts/nav/_dashboard.html.haml +++ b/app/views/layouts/nav/_dashboard.html.haml @@ -3,7 +3,7 @@ %ul.list-unstyled.navbar-sub-nav - if dashboard_nav_link?(:projects) = nav_link(path: ['root#index', 'projects#trending', 'projects#starred', 'dashboard/projects#index'], html_options: { id: 'nav-projects-dropdown', class: "home dropdown header-projects qa-projects-dropdown", data: { track_label: "projects_dropdown", track_event: "click_dropdown" } }) do - %button{ type: 'button', data: { toggle: "dropdown" } } + %button.btn{ type: 'button', data: { toggle: "dropdown" } } = _('Projects') = sprite_icon('angle-down', css_class: 'caret-down') .dropdown-menu.frequent-items-dropdown-menu @@ -11,7 +11,7 @@ - if dashboard_nav_link?(:groups) = nav_link(controller: ['dashboard/groups', 'explore/groups'], html_options: { id: 'nav-groups-dropdown', class: "home dropdown header-groups qa-groups-dropdown", data: { track_label: "groups_dropdown", track_event: "click_dropdown" } }) do - %button{ type: 'button', data: { toggle: "dropdown" } } + %button.btn{ type: 'button', data: { toggle: "dropdown" } } = _('Groups') = sprite_icon('angle-down', css_class: 'caret-down') .dropdown-menu.frequent-items-dropdown-menu diff --git a/changelogs/unreleased/59117-inconsistent-hover-behavior-on-navbar-items.yml b/changelogs/unreleased/59117-inconsistent-hover-behavior-on-navbar-items.yml new file mode 100644 index 00000000000..eb9dcef4a89 --- /dev/null +++ b/changelogs/unreleased/59117-inconsistent-hover-behavior-on-navbar-items.yml @@ -0,0 +1,5 @@ +--- +title: Fix hover animation consistency in top navbar items +merge_request: 26345 +author: +type: fixed |